当然有!自学软件非常多,涵盖了从编程、设计、办公到创意等各个领域,选择哪个软件取决于你想学什么以及你的学习目标。
为了方便你选择,我将这些软件按照学习领域和学习目的进行了分类,并附上推荐的自学资源和特点。

编程与开发类
如果你想成为一名程序员或开发自动化脚本,这些是必备技能。
Python (编程语言)
- 为什么学:语法简洁,入门门槛低,应用广泛(数据分析、人工智能、Web开发、自动化脚本等),被称为“万能语言”。
- 自学资源:
- 在线教程:廖雪峰的Python教程、菜鸟教程、W3Schools
- 视频课程:Coursera (密歇根大学的 "Python for Everybody")、B站(UP主“黑马程序员”、“小甲鱼”等)
- 练习平台:LeetCode (算法练习)、Codewars、HackerRank
- 适合人群:编程零基础小白、数据分析师、想转行IT的人。
Visual Studio Code (代码编辑器)
- 为什么学:不是一门语言,而是一个强大的代码编辑器,几乎所有现代程序员都在用,掌握它能极大提升你的编码效率。
- 自学重点:安装配置、使用插件(如Prettify代码格式化、GitLens、Live Server)、调试代码、使用终端。
- 自学资源:官方文档、B站搜索“VSCode配置教程”、YouTube上的 "VSCode tips and tricks"。
- 适合人群:所有程序员、前端开发者、后端开发者。
Git & GitHub (版本控制)
- 为什么学:Git是代码的“版本管理器”,GitHub是代码的“云仓库”,这是团队协作和开源项目的基石,也是求职简历上的加分项。
- 自学重点:基本命令 (
clone,add,commit,push,pull)、分支管理、解决冲突、Pull Request流程。 - 自学资源:廖雪峰的Git教程、Pro Git (免费电子书)、GitHub官方学习 Lab。
- 适合人群:所有程序员、任何需要管理文件版本的人。
SQL (数据库查询语言)
- 为什么学:用于从数据库中存取数据,无论你是做数据分析、后端开发还是产品经理,都离不开它。
- 自学重点:
SELECT,FROM,WHERE,JOIN,GROUP BY等核心查询语句。 - 自学资源:W3Schools、Mode Analytics的SQL教程、LeetCode数据库题库。
- 适合人群:数据分析师、后端开发者、产品经理。
设计与创意类
如果你对视觉设计、UI/UX或视频剪辑感兴趣,这些软件是行业标准。
Figma (UI/UX设计)
- 为什么学:目前最流行的UI/UX设计工具,基于云端,协作方便,学习曲线相对平缓,社区资源丰富。
- 自学重点:基础绘图、组件和样式、原型制作、自动布局、团队协作。
- 自学资源:Figma官方社区、B站(UP主“优设大课堂”)、YouTube上的 "Figma for Beginners"。
- 适合人群:UI/UX设计师、产品经理、前端开发者、任何想做界面设计的人。
Adobe Photoshop (图像处理)
- 为什么学:图像处理领域的“王者”,功能强大,用于修图、海报设计、网页元素制作等。
- 自学重点:图层、蒙版、钢笔工具、调色、滤镜。
- 自学资源:B站(海量免费教程)、Adobe官方教程、YouTube上的 "Photoshop for Beginners"。
- 适合人群:平面设计师、摄影师、市场营销人员、自媒体创作者。
Adobe Premiere Pro (视频剪辑)
- 为什么学:专业视频剪辑软件,广泛应用于电影、电视、短视频制作。
- 自学重点:时间线操作、剪辑工具、转场、调色、添加字幕和音效。
- 自学资源:B站(UP主“影视飓风”的后期教程)、Adobe官方教程、YouTube上的 "Premiere Pro Tutorial"。
- 适合人群:视频剪辑师、自媒体博主、内容创作者。
Blender (3D建模与动画)
- 为什么学:一款免费开源的3D创作套件,功能媲美数万美元的商业软件,从建模、雕刻、动画到渲染,无所不能。
- 自学重点:界面熟悉、基础建模、材质与灯光、渲染输出。
- 自学资源:官方文档、Blender Guru(YouTube,以其“甜甜圈”教程闻名)、B站。
- 适合人群:3D艺术家、动画师、游戏开发者、对3D建模感兴趣的任何人。
办公与效率类
提升日常工作和学习效率的利器。
Microsoft Excel / Google Sheets (电子表格)
- 为什么学:不仅仅是做表格,掌握它能让你高效处理数据、进行可视化分析,是职场必备技能。
- 自学重点:函数 (
VLOOKUP,SUMIF,INDEX/MATCH)、数据透视表、图表制作、条件格式。 - 自学资源:B站(搜索“Excel从入门到精通”)、网易云课堂、腾讯课堂上的系统课程。
- 适合人群:职场人士、学生、数据分析师、财务人员。
Notion (笔记与知识管理)
- 为什么学:集笔记、知识库、任务管理、数据库于一体的“超级应用”,可以高度自定义,打造个人或团队的“第二大脑”。
- 自学重点:Block(块)的概念、数据库功能、关系型数据库、模板的使用。
- 自学资源:Notion官方模板库、B站(UP主“NotionW”)、YouTube上的 "Notion for Students"。
- 适合人群:学生、研究人员、自由职业者、任何需要知识管理的人。
XMind / MindNode (思维导图)
- 为什么学:用于整理思路、头脑风暴、项目管理,将复杂的信息结构化,让思路更清晰。
- 自学重点:创建节点、使用不同布局、添加图标和标签、导出为不同格式。
- 自学资源:软件内置教程、B站搜索相关软件名称。
- 适合人群:学生、产品经理、策划人员、所有需要梳理逻辑的人。
如何选择适合自己的软件?
- 明确目标:你学这个软件是为了什么?是为了找工作,还是为了兴趣爱好,或是为了提高工作效率?
- 想转行做程序员:从 Python + VS Code + Git 开始。
- 想做UI设计师:从 Figma 开始。
- 想提高工作效率:从 Excel 或 Notion 开始。
- 评估基础:你是完全的小白,还是有一定基础?选择入门平缓的软件,如Python、Figma,比直接啃C++或Photoshop更容易建立信心。
- 利用免费资源:B站、YouTube、官方文档、菜鸟教程等平台有海量的免费高质量内容,完全足够你入门。
- 动手实践:看再多教程不如自己动手做一个小项目,比如学完Python基础,可以写个爬虫抓取网页数据;学完Figma,可以为自己设计一个作品集网站。
希望这份详细的清单能帮助你找到心仪的学习软件!祝你自学愉快!


版权声明:除非特别标注,否则均为本站原创文章,转载时请以链接形式注明文章出处。